Ultrapetrol has reported a slightly smaller loss for the full year as its restructuring negotiations continue.

The shipowner logged a deficit of $48m for the 12 months of 2015, compared to $52.3m in 2014.

It came on revenue of $347.5m, which was lower than the $363.7m figure a year earlier.

Damian Scokin, chief executive of Ultrapetrol, said: “While we have made real progress over the course of 2015 in identifying opportunities to improve our operations and realize cost savings, historically weak commodity markets have hampered our ability to translate that progress into bottom line results.”
